  1. This prayer was said after Holy Communion :
    1. O my God, I love You, for Your own sake. You are infinitely good and if I ask for something you will give it to me.
    2. When people were getting out of bed they said "Creidhimh in Dia, go bhfuil Tusa annso im láthair.
    3. "A Íosa an tAthair, a Íosaph, bheirim suas dhíobh mo chroidhe agus m'anam.
    4. When they were working in the fields they said "In ainm Dé an obair seo".
    5. " A Mhuire cuir srian lem theangaidh"
    6. In the day they said this prayer :
